Isle of Gigha - Invasive Non-Native Species (INNS) Removal Services
Notice Description
The works will include the removal of rhododendron ponticum and skunk cabbage from a number of locations across the island of Gigha. A variety of treatment methods will be used including stem injection, spraying, manual removal and burning.

Lot 1
The Isle of Gigha Heritage Trust (IGHT) wishes to commission work to remove rhododendron ponticum and skunk cabbage on the Isle of Gigha. The works are part of a project to eradicate all invasive non-native species (INNS) on the island, as well as establish a hedgerow system that will benefit and connect habitat, to enhance Gigha's current woodlands and ensure its protection in the future. The works to which this brief applies will work to the advice and guidance of NatureScot with regards to INNS treatment methods and timelines. Site visits are necessary prior to tender to fully understand the scope of the work.
